Charles Bradley: Soul of America (2012)

Charles Bradley: Soul of America (2012) poster

The incredible rise to fame of 63-year-old aspiring soul singer Charles Bradley, whose debut album took him from a hard life in the Brooklyn Housing Projects to Rolling Stone Magazine's top 50 albums of 2011.
